Description
The Schlatzingeraue Natur Park is located in the center of the Maltatal and consists of a small resting area surrounded with wet grasslands and forests next to the river. A small track leads you around the grassland and next to the river, where species such as konipas horský and skorec vodní can be seen. Small patches of bushes and scattered trees are great for songbirds, like pěnice černohlavá and šoupálek dlouhoprstý and woodpeckers, like strakapoud velký.
The grassland has several patches with bushes in which species, such as pěnice pokřovní, can be found. With a bit of luck, a ťuhýk obecný might show up here too! The forests, mainly pine, are great for species such as sýkora parukářka, sýkora uhelníček and králíček ohnivý. Also, fairly large numbers of Ořešník kropenatý can be found here too!

Access
The area has been appointed as resting area and provides a parking lot and several picknick areas. There's a small path surrounding the wet grassland area and next to the river.
